(function () {
var JavaWrapper = require(EclairJS_Globals.NAMESPACE + '/JavaWrapper');
var Logger = require(EclairJS_Globals.NAMESPACE + '/Logger');
var Utils = require(EclairJS_Globals.NAMESPACE + '/Utils');
var logger = Logger.getLogger("QueryExecution_js");
/**
* The primary workflow for executing relational queries using Spark. Designed to allow easy
* access to the intermediate phases of query execution for developers.
*
* While this is not a public class, we should avoid changing the function names for the sake of
* changing them, because a lot of developers use the feature for debugging.
* @classdesc
*/
/**
* @param {module:eclairjs/sql.SQLContext} sqlContext
* @param {LogicalPlan} logical
*
* @class
* @memberof module:eclairjs/sql/execution
*/
var QueryExecution = function (sqlContext, logical) {
var jvmObject;
if (arguments[0] instanceof org.apache.spark.sql.execution.QueryExecution) {
var jvmObject = arguments[0];
} else {
jvmObject = new org.apache.spark.sql.execution.QueryExecution(Utils.unwrapObject(sqlContext), Utils.unwrapObject(logical));
}
JavaWrapper.call(this, jvmObject);
};
QueryExecution.prototype = Object.create(JavaWrapper.prototype);
QueryExecution.prototype.constructor = QueryExecution;
QueryExecution.prototype.assertAnalyzed = function () {
throw "not implemented by ElairJS";
// this.getJavaObject().assertAnalyzed();
};
/**
* @returns {string}
*/
QueryExecution.prototype.simpleString = function () {
return this.getJavaObject().simpleString();
};
/**
* @returns {string}
*/
QueryExecution.prototype.toString = function () {
return this.getJavaObject().toString();
};
module.exports = QueryExecution;
})();
